The Westside Patriots will head out to challenge the Academy of Richmond County Musketeers at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. Academy of Richmond County took a loss in their last matchup and will be looking to turn the tables on Westside, who comes in off a win.
Westside is headed into the contest after thoroughly thrashing Glenn Hills: they outscored them in every quarter. Given that consistent dominance, it should come as no surprise that Westside blew Glenn Hills out of the water with a 56-0 final score. Given the Patriots' advantage in MaxPreps' Georgia football rankings (they are ranked 198th, while the Spartans are ranked 445th), the result last Friday wasn't entirely unexpected.
Westside can attribute much of their success to Jeanarion Kamga, who rushed for 90 yards and a touchdown on only nine carries. Andre Morgan was in the mix too, providing Westside with two rushing touchdowns touchdowns.
Perhaps unsurprisingly given the score, Westside was moving up and down the field and finished the game with 417 total yards. That's the most total yards they've posted since was before the start of last season.
Westside's defense was in the mix too, especially the secondary: they snagged two passes before it was all said and done. The picks came courtesy of Jahvon Williams and Taveras Gresham Jr.
Meanwhile, Academy of Richmond County came up short against Thomson on Friday and fell 14-7.
The win made it two in a row for Westside and bumps their season record up to 2-0. As for Academy of Richmond County, their loss dropped their record down to 0-2.
Westside couldn't quite finish off Academy of Richmond County when the teams last played back in August of 2019 and fell 3-0. Can Westside avenge their defeat or is history doomed to repeat itself? We'll find out soon enough.
